How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cavanagh Oaks?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cavanagh Oaks Studio Apartments | $1,147 | $850 | $1,395 |
Cavanagh Oaks 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,320 | $945 | $2,710 |
Cavanagh Oaks 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,635 | $1,150 | $2,910 |
Cavanagh Oaks 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,248 | $1,600 | $3,395 |
Cavanagh Oaks 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,713 | $2,095 | $4,635 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cavanagh Oaks
How much are Studio apartments in Cavanagh Oaks?
There are currently 23 Studio Apartments in Cavanagh Oaks with rent ranges from $850 to $1,395 with an average price of $1,147.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Cavanagh Oaks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Cavanagh Oaks ranges from $945 to $2,710 with an average monthly rent of $1,320.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Cavanagh Oaks c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Cavanagh Oaks range from $1,150 to $2,910.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,635.
How expensive are Cavanagh Oaks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 17 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Cavanagh Oaks on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,600 to $3,395 - averaging $2,248 for the location.
